Next Day Blinds makes many false statements to trick shoppers into making a purchase. For example

1. NDB sells 2 brands, Hunter Douglas and Great Windows (their own brand which is a generic knockoff of all the Hunter Douglas products). Salespeople will tell you that their own brand has many superior qualities like better energy-efficiency, better UV protection, enhance child safety features, etc. I looked into these claims and they are all false! The Hunter Douglas products are vastly superior and well worth that slight difference in price.

2. NDB salespeople will tell you point blank that they offer the most affordable prices on Hunter Douglas products in the area. This is false -- I shopped around and found better prices at several other local retailers.

3. NDB salespeople told me that I shouldn't buy Hunter Douglas products anywhere else becasue they were the only retailer that used full time professional installers and not contractors. Shortly after this I met with one retailer and his staff of installers of whom 3 had been employed as full time professional installers for longer than NDB had been in business.
4. The list could go on for much longer

To keep this short, I heard many false statements that made me suspicious. When I started asking around friends and family, I learned of many bad experiences with NDB. My advice -- don't use them!
